Output 576dc8638653474406e7fca020ea7fd762551217d3df6fe78992f2096eeb2ea7:0

value
521532381
script pubkey
OP_HASH160 OP_PUSHBYTES_20 42cdc0574f68131a9d2ce58eacea669b594dceaa OP_EQUAL
address
37nF14JXDqaBz6wjrTKTFcmDS6grNWzakR
transaction
576dc8638653474406e7fca020ea7fd762551217d3df6fe78992f2096eeb2ea7
spent
true